Dapchari Toll Plaza, Palghar, Maharashtra: Charges, Address, Location, Direction

Dapchari Toll Plaza is a name commonly used by motorists for the large Maharashtra border check post at Dapchari on NH 48 in Palghar district. The facility lies close to Talasari and the Maharashtra–Gujarat border and handles traffic travelling between Mumbai, Vasai-Virar, Palghar, Dahanu, Talasari, Vapi, Daman and Surat.

Technically, Dapchari is primarily an integrated state border/RTO check post rather than a standard NHAI FASTag fee plaza. It was developed for vehicle inspection, weighing and enforcement of transport, tax and other regulatory requirements, particularly for commercial and goods vehicles entering Maharashtra.

This distinction is important for private-car drivers. There is no current NHAI-style Dapchari tariff table with single, return and monthly-pass rates. The nearby NHAI toll plaza on the Mumbai–Ahmedabad NH 48 corridor is Charoti, which has its own separate FASTag tariff.

Does Dapchari Have a Normal Toll Charge?

No standard NHAI toll tariff could be verified for Dapchari for 2026–27. Dapchari functions as a Maharashtra border and transport check post, so it should not be treated in the same way as nearby NHAI fee plazas that publish FASTag single-journey, return-journey and monthly-pass charges.

Some route calculators and older travel pages label Dapchari as a toll plaza and may show a small rupee amount. Readers should not treat such figures as an official 2026–27 NHAI car toll unless the charge is supported by a current government tariff.

For ordinary private cars travelling on NH 48, the important highway toll in this part of Palghar is Charoti Toll Plaza. Commercial vehicles may separately be stopped at Dapchari for weighing, document checks or other transport-department procedures.

Nearby Charoti Toll Plaza Rates

For motorists searching for the actual NHAI FASTag toll on this section, Charoti Toll Plaza is a separate fee plaza on NH 48. The current 2026–27 published charges are:

Vehicle category Single journey Return journey Monthly pass
Car, jeep or van ₹95 ₹140 ₹3,095
Light commercial vehicle ₹150 ₹225 ₹5,000
Bus or two-axle truck ₹315 ₹470 ₹10,475
Vehicle with up to three axles ₹345 ₹515 ₹11,425
Four-to-six-axle vehicle ₹495 ₹740 ₹16,425
Vehicle with seven or more axles ₹600 ₹900 ₹19,995

These are Charoti rates, not Dapchari charges. Keeping the two locations separate helps avoid confusion when checking FASTag deductions.

What Happens at Dapchari Check Post?

Commercial and goods vehicles entering Maharashtra can be directed through inspection and weighing lanes. The check post uses electronic weighing equipment and authorities can verify vehicle documents, permitted load, dimensions and other regulatory requirements.

Overloaded vehicles can face substantial penalties under transport rules. Enforcement activity at Dapchari is one reason heavy vehicles may queue near the border check post even when private cars are moving normally.

Private cars generally use the through lanes, although traffic can slow when commercial-vehicle queues spill back towards the highway.

Address and Exact Location


The commonly used address is:

Dapchari Border Check Post, NH 48, near Dapchari Dairy, Dapchari, Palghar District, Maharashtra 401610.

Approximate coordinates:

  • Latitude: 20.0749
  • Longitude: 72.9138

Directions to Dapchari

1. From Mumbai or Thane

Travel north on NH 48 through Vasai-Virar and Palghar district towards Charoti, Dahanu and Talasari. Continue towards the Maharashtra–Gujarat border.

Dapchari lies north of the Charoti side and before the Gujarat border.

2. From Dahanu

Join NH 48 towards Talasari and Gujarat. Continue north past the Dhundalwadi side.

The Dapchari border check post is reached before entering Gujarat.

3. From Talasari

Travel south on NH 48 towards Dahanu and Mumbai to reach Dapchari, or use the northbound carriageway when travelling towards Gujarat.

Follow lane signs because commercial vehicles may be directed towards inspection and weighing lanes.

4. From Vapi or Gujarat

Travel south on NH 48 through Bhilad and cross into Maharashtra.

Dapchari is one of the first major border-control facilities encountered after entering Maharashtra.

Dapchari and Charoti Are Different

Dapchari and Charoti are separate facilities on NH 48.

Dapchari is primarily a Maharashtra border/RTO check post, while Charoti is an NHAI fee plaza with a published FASTag tariff.

The two locations are roughly a few tens of kilometres apart. A vehicle may therefore pass both during the same Mumbai–Gujarat journey without the facilities representing duplicate toll collection.

When checking a bank or FASTag message, look for the exact plaza name. A valid NHAI toll deduction in this section is more likely to show Charoti rather than Dapchari.

FASTag and Payment Information

Because Dapchari is not verified as a standard NHAI fee plaza, motorists should not expect the usual NHAI FASTag single/return tariff structure at the check post.

FASTag remains necessary for the actual NHAI toll plazas on NH 48. Keep the tag active, linked to the correct vehicle and sufficiently funded before travelling.

If a transaction specifically appears as Dapchari and you do not understand the charge, retain the SMS or bank record and ask the FASTag-issuing bank for the plaza identifier and transaction details. National Highway assistance is available on 1033.

Traffic and Safety Tips

  • Expect congestion when long queues of trucks form at the border inspection lanes.
  • Keep to the lane marked for your vehicle type and avoid entering commercial inspection lanes unnecessarily.
  • Maintain extra distance behind trucks because vehicles may stop suddenly for weighing or document checks.
  • NH 48 in the Palghar–Talasari section has ongoing improvement and safety works; obey temporary diversions and speed restrictions.
  • During heavy rain or poor visibility, reduce speed gradually and avoid sudden lane changes.
  • For a highway breakdown, crash or medical emergency, call 1033 or the appropriate emergency service.
